Transaction 625166ba5a198edd2032873636ba8abda698d0293a583ada08491d015beca952
1 Input
1 Output
-
625166ba5a198edd2032873636ba8abda698d0293a583ada08491d015beca952:0
- value
- 382312
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9f08e1d967a2d758bebdfb5ba068700008527be OP_EQUAL
- address
- 3QUaMNd3nJHgjRkCiPfgrWskDKwrcqcsZT